Adisoft Technologies Limited's successfully completed its Initial Public Offering and commenced trading on Apr 30, 2026 at the NSE exchange. The company raised 43,08,000 Shares through this public offering, comprising 43,08,000 Shares in fresh capital.
The IPO was priced within the band of ₹163 to ₹172, with minimum application lots of 800 shares. The offering attracted significant investor interest during its subscription period from Apr 23, 2026 to Apr 27, 2026.
Share allotment was finalized on Apr 28, 2026, distributing equity to successful applicants. The stock's subsequent listing marked a significant milestone in the company's corporate history, providing public market liquidity to shareholders.

Adisoft Technologies Ltd is an industrial automation solutions provider that designs and delivers customized systems like automated assembly lines, material handling machines, robotic work cells, and special purpose machinery based on customer needs. The company offers end-to-end services including design, development, procurement, assembly, testing, installation, and commissioning, along with engineering support. Its solutions focus on using digital technologies and control systems to automate industrial processes by connecting shop floor equipment with IT systems, helping reduce manual work and improve efficiency. The company mainly serves automobile manufacturers, OEMs, and component makers for setting up, upgrading, or modifying production lines, and carries out assembly of its automation systems at its facility in MIDC Bhosari, Pune, which is equipped with the required tools and testing infrastructure.

- Strong Design & Development Capabilities : Expertise in customized automation solutions for industrial and automotive clients.
- Integrated In-House Infrastructure : Assembly and testing facilities ensure quality control and efficient execution.
- Established Customer Relationships : Long-term associations with OEMs support repeat business and stability.
- Dependence on Automotive Sector : Major reliance on automobile and OEM demand cycles.
- Project-Based Revenue Model : Revenue can be uneven due to dependency on large project orders.
- High Competition in Automation Industry : Faces competition from global and domestic automation solution providers.
